Keep product frozen at -18C Do not refreeze. Place on a baking tray and thaw for approximately 1 hour 45 minutes. Bake in a pre-heated oven at 180°C/350°/Gas Mark 4, for approximately 17-20 minutes until pastry is golden and cooked throughout.

How do you reheat frozen croissants UK?
Frozen croissants should not be thawed before being reheated; they should be placed, unwrapped, directly on the oven rack or on a sheet of foil in an oven preheated to 350 degrees. If the oven is too hot the outside will burn before the inside is thawed and hot.

How to Cook a Frozen Croissant in an Oven
-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
- Place the croissant on a baking sheet and put it into the heated oven.
- Cook the croissant for 12 to 15 minutes, or until the outside is a light-golden brown color.

How do you defrost frozen puff pastry?
You can thaw Puff Pastry in the fridge. Separate and place each sheet on a plate, cover with plastic wrap and defrost in the refrigerator for about 4 hours. Once Puff Pastry is thawed, work quickly while it’s still cold. You can cut it into desired shapes, then store in the fridge until you’re ready for the next step.

Can you defrost frozen croissants?
To thaw the croissants, you should remove them from the freezer and allow them to sit in the fridge overnight. This allows the croissants to thaw at a safe temperature, and although it does take a bit longer, it is the best way to thaw the croissants before baking.
How do you reheat store bought croissants?
To reheat a croissant in the oven, preheat the oven to 300°F/150°C and put the croissant on an oven-proof tray. Heat the croissant for 6-7 minutes (less in a toaster oven) or until it’s completely warmed through. If you want a less flaky texture, then cover the croissant in foil.
